The Toronto Police Service is asking for the public’s assistance in identifying a suspect wanted in connection with a break-and-enter investigation in the city’s east end.
Police say officers responded to a call on the morning of Wednesday, March 18, at approximately 8 a.m., in the area of Eastern Avenue and Leslie Street.
According to investigators, the incident occurred the previous night, Tuesday, March 17, at around 10 p.m., when an unknown suspect allegedly forced entry into a local business. Once inside, the individual reportedly damaged a cash register and stole money. The suspect also took a debit machine before fleeing the scene.
The suspect is described as a white male wearing a blue hooded jacket, dark pants, and black running shoes with white soles. Police have released an image of the suspect in an effort to identify him.
